Handover note — Quillbase replica lag alarm

Welcome aboard. The read-replica lag alarm for Quillbase has been flapping since the analytics team added their nightly backfill. It's not data loss — the replica catches up by morning — but the threshold was tuned for the old workload. I raised the warning window last week; the page threshold is unchanged. Don't silence the alarm without looping in Priya. The alarm's current configuration is as follows.

deployment values, kaweg-tahop:
zorael:
  log_level: debug
  metrics_host: metrics.zorael.lumiclabs.internal
  pin: 5806
  pool_size: 8

## Master Copies — Transfer to Print Shop

The sealed folio of master copies for the Wrenfield catalogue run must leave the warehouse under single custody. Shift lead: confirm the folio tab count against the release sheet, wrap the folio in the orange transit sleeve, and record the seal number in the outbound log. The folio travels alone — no co-loading with general freight, and no stops between our dock and the Calverton print shop. The confidential courier hand-over instruction follows immediately below.

drop instructions, hahip-badug: the quenox ralath courier leaves the kaseth fraiel rusiel tameth belys istdor ralion giliel ledger at gate 7830 under passcode 165413

## ImageCache Leak Diagnostics

The Pixelbin image cache leaks decoded bitmaps when eviction races with concurrent fetches. Until the fix ships, monitor heap growth via `GET /internal/cache/stats`, which reports retained bitmap count and resident bytes. Poll every five minutes during the incident window. The stats endpoint requires bearer authentication; use the on-call diagnostics token below:

session JWT of yaguf-tahop = eyJhbGciOiJIUzI1NiIsInR5cCI6IkpXVCJ9.eyJzdWIiOiIIvtUmFqQ_4In0.rjsW2NuF59R8

## Changed defaults

Heads up: the Ledgerline tax-rate lookup cache now defaults to a 15-minute TTL instead of 24 hours. Turns out rates in the Veldt County sandbox were going stale mid-demo, which was embarrassing. Eviction is now LRU rather than FIFO, and the cache warms on boot. If you're reviewing, check that nothing hardcodes the old TTL. The new defaults land as follows.

deployment values, bajop-taweg:
holwyn:
  log_level: debug
  metrics_host: metrics.holwyn.zemvarsys.internal
  pool_size: 32